Bug description:
  $ sudo systemctl --failed
    UNIT                LOAD   ACTIVE SUB    DESCRIPTION
  ● rpc-svcgssd.service loaded failed failed RPC security service for NFS server

  LOAD   = Reflects whether the unit definition was properly loaded.
  ACTIVE = The high-level unit activation state, i.e. generalization of SUB.
  SUB    = The low-level unit activation state, values depend on unit type.

  1 loaded units listed. Pass --all to see loaded but inactive units, too.
  To show all installed unit files use 'systemctl list-unit-files'.
  djledkov at djledkov-mobl1:~/otc/packages$ systemctl status -l rpc-svcgssd.service
  ● rpc-svcgssd.service - RPC security service for NFS server
     Loaded: loaded (/lib/systemd/system/rpc-svcgssd.service; static; vendor preset: enabled)
     Active: failed (Result: exit-code) since Thu 2015-05-07 11:09:09 BST; 15min ago
    Process: 735 ExecStart=/usr/sbin/rpc.svcgssd $SVCGSSDARGS (code=exited, status=1/FAILURE)

  May 07 11:09:09 djledkov-mobl1 systemd[1]: Starting RPC security service for NFS server...
  May 07 11:09:09 djledkov-mobl1 rpc.svcgssd[742]: ERROR: GSS-API: error in gss_acquire_cred(): GSS_S_FAILURE (Unspecified GSS failure.  Minor code may provide more information) - No key table entry found matching nfs/@
  May 07 11:09:09 djledkov-mobl1 systemd[1]: rpc-svcgssd.service: control process exited, code=exited status=1
  May 07 11:09:09 djledkov-mobl1 systemd[1]: Failed to start RPC security service for NFS server.
  May 07 11:09:09 djledkov-mobl1 systemd[1]: Unit rpc-svcgssd.service entered failed state.
  May 07 11:09:09 djledkov-mobl1 systemd[1]: rpc-svcgssd.service failed.

  
  I expect my system to not be degraded, nor have any failed units.

  I do not have any nfs configured.
